Installation Process and Considerations
The installation process for smart thermostats in Harrisburg small businesses involves several key steps and considerations. While some business owners may consider DIY installation, professional installation ensures proper system integration, optimal placement, and compliance with local regulations. Understanding this process helps businesses prepare adequately and minimize disruption to operations.
- HVAC System Compatibility Check: Before purchase, verify compatibility with your existing heating and cooling systems, as some smart thermostats require specific wiring configurations or may not work with all HVAC types.
- Professional Assessment: Engage a certified Harrisburg HVAC professional to evaluate your business space, taking into account factors like square footage, zoning needs, and existing equipment, ensuring proper implementation timeline planning.
- Wiring and Electrical Requirements: Most commercial smart thermostats require a C-wire (common wire) for continuous power; older systems may need additional wiring installed by a qualified electrician.
- Strategic Placement: Thermostat location significantly impacts performance – avoid areas with direct sunlight, drafts, or heat sources that could interfere with accurate temperature readings.
- Network Connection Setup: Reliable Wi-Fi connectivity is essential for remote access features; some businesses may need to enhance their network infrastructure or consider hardwired Ethernet options for consistent performance.
- Staff Training: Allocate time for proper training on system operation, ensuring team members understand how to make basic adjustments while preserving programmed energy-saving settings, which may require employee training sessions.
Most professional installations in Harrisburg can be completed within 1-3 hours per thermostat, depending on complexity and any required modifications to existing systems. Energy Savings and ROI Calculations
Understanding the financial impact of smart thermostat installation is crucial for Harrisburg small business owners making investment decisions. The return on investment (ROI) calculation involves comparing installation costs against projected energy savings over time. With proper implementation, most businesses experience a positive ROI within 12-24 months, making this an attractive sustainability initiative from both environmental and financial perspectives.
- Initial Investment Analysis: Commercial-grade smart thermostats typically cost $200-$500 per unit, with professional installation adding $100-$300 per thermostat, requiring careful cost management planning.
- Energy Consumption Reduction: Harrisburg businesses typically see 10-20% reductions in HVAC energy usage, which can translate to annual savings of $300-$1,000 for small operations, depending on facility size and usage patterns.
- Local Utility Incentives: PPL Electric and other Harrisburg utility providers offer rebates ranging from $50-$100 per smart thermostat installation, reducing initial investment costs substantially.
- Tax Advantages: Energy efficiency improvements may qualify for federal and Pennsylvania state tax incentives, potentially including deductions or credits that improve overall return.
- Operational Efficiency Gains: Beyond direct energy savings, businesses benefit from reduced maintenance costs, extended equipment life, and improved staff productivity in properly regulated environments.
- Sustainability Marketing Value: Harrisburg consumers increasingly prefer environmentally responsible businesses, creating potential for increased customer loyalty and new business acquisition based on green initiatives.
To calculate your specific ROI, start by establishing your current energy baseline through utility bill analysis. Adapting to Harrisburg’s Climate Considerations
Harrisburg’s distinct seasonal climate presents specific challenges and opportunities for smart thermostat implementation. The city experiences hot, humid summers and cold winters with significant temperature variations throughout the year. Optimizing smart thermostat settings to accommodate these climate patterns can substantially enhance both energy savings and occupant comfort.
- Seasonal Programming: Configure different temperature profiles for Harrisburg’s distinct seasons, with humidity control settings for summer months and efficient heating strategies for winter, requiring proper seasonal staffing attention.
- Weather Responsive Features: Utilize thermostats with local weather integration that automatically adjust based on Harrisburg forecasts, optimizing systems before weather events occur.
- Humidity Management: Select models with humidity sensing and control capabilities to maintain optimal indoor air quality during Pennsylvania’s varying humidity levels throughout the year.
- Freeze Protection: Implement settings that prevent pipes from freezing during Harrisburg’s cold snaps while maintaining energy efficiency during unoccupied hours.
- Shoulder Season Optimization: Program special settings for spring and fall when Harrisburg’s temperatures are moderate, potentially eliminating mechanical heating and cooling entirely during these periods.
- Power Outage Considerations: Choose systems with battery backups and memory retention to maintain programming during occasional weather-related power disruptions common to the region.
Local HVAC professionals familiar with Harrisburg’s climate patterns can provide valuable insights for optimal thermostat programming. Many recommend setting winter temperatures to 68°F during business hours and 60-62°F during closed periods, while summer settings typically range from 74-76°F during operation and 80-82°F when closed. These guidelines can be refined based on your specific business type, occupancy patterns, and building characteristics. Local Harrisburg Incentives and Resources
Harrisburg small businesses can access numerous local incentives, programs, and resources to support smart thermostat installation and broader energy efficiency initiatives. Taking advantage of these opportunities can significantly reduce implementation costs and accelerate return on investment while connecting businesses with valuable expertise and support networks.
- PPL Electric Business Energy Efficiency Program: Offers rebates up to $100 per smart thermostat for qualified commercial installations, plus additional incentives for comprehensive energy management systems.
- Pennsylvania C-PACE Financing: Commercial Property Assessed Clean Energy financing allows businesses to fund energy upgrades with long-term, low-interest financing attached to the property, requiring effective financial benefit measurement planning.
- Harrisburg Regional Chamber Green Business Recognition: Businesses implementing energy efficiency measures can qualify for recognition programs that provide marketing benefits and community visibility.
- Keystone Energy Efficiency Alliance: Provides technical assistance, educational resources, and policy advocacy to support energy-efficient business practices throughout Pennsylvania.
- Small Business Advantage Grant Program: State-level funding that provides 50% matching grants up to $7,000 for energy efficiency projects, including smart building controls.
- Local HVAC Contractor Promotions: Many Harrisburg area contractors offer seasonal specials, package deals, or interest-free financing for commercial smart thermostat installations.
To navigate these opportunities effectively, consider connecting with the Harrisburg Regional Chamber of Commerce’s sustainability committee or consulting with the Pennsylvania Technical Assistance Program (PennTAP), which offers energy assessments for small businesses. 3. How do smart thermostats differ from programmable thermostats for business applications?
While both offer scheduling capabilities, smart thermostats provide significantly more functionality for business applications. Smart thermostats offer remote access via mobile apps or web portals, allowing business owners to adjust settings from anywhere—particularly valuable for managing unexpected schedule changes or weather events. They collect and analyze usage data, generating insights about energy consumption patterns that inform optimization strategies. Many smart models incorporate learning algorithms that automatically adjust to occupancy patterns and preferences over time, reducing the need for manual programming. Additionally, smart thermostats integrate with other building systems and business software, including employee scheduling platforms, to create comprehensive facility management solutions. They also provide alerting capabilities for maintenance issues or unusual usage patterns, helping prevent system failures and energy waste.
4. What considerations should Harrisburg businesses make regarding network security when installing smart thermostats?
Network security is an important consideration when implementing Internet-connected devices like smart thermostats. Businesses should ensure their Wi-Fi networks use strong encryption (WPA2 or WPA3) and complex passwords that are regularly updated. Consider placing smart building controls on a separate network segment or VLAN isolated from sensitive business systems and customer data. Always change default administrator credentials on thermostat accounts and use unique, strong passwords. Keep thermostat firmware and associated mobile apps updated to protect against security vulnerabilities. For businesses with strict compliance requirements, verify that the thermostat manufacturer complies with relevant data protection standards. Some businesses implement additional security protocols such as virtual private networks (VPNs) or network monitoring to further protect connected building systems.
